Before we dissect the script, let’s acknowledge the game. Developed by Dualities Entertainment , Untitled Boxing Game (often abbreviated as UBG) is a competitive Roblox fighting game inspired by titles like Punch Out and Hajime no Ippo . It relies on a rock-paper-mechanic of high punches, low punches, and feints. Auto Dodge untitled boxing game Mobile Script
